Lebanon Vegetables Export Prices - Historical, Trends and Prediction
The export price per kilogram of Vegetables from Lebanon over the last five years has been relatively stable. In 2017, the price was 1.82 US $ per kg, followed by 1.76 US $ per kg in 2018. In 2019, the price increased to 2.07 US $ per kg, before dropping to 1.85 US $ per kg in 2020. The price then rose again to 2.29 US $ per kg in 2021. Based on this data, it is likely that the export price per kilogram of Vegetables from Lebanon will remain relatively stable in the next few years, with a slight increase in 2023 and 2024.The exports of vegetables from Lebanon are categorised as:

Lebanon vegetables - Production, Exports, Imports, Seasons and HS Codes
In 2019 Lebanon exported 23,392 tonnes of vegetables. Through 2019 alone, the market for Lebanon vegetables (vegetables category) has gone down, changing by -13.593 pc compared to the year 2018. Between 2017 and 2019, vegetables' exports decreased by -2.7 pc netting Lebanon US$48.41m for the year 2019. Lebanon's vegetables exports are classified as:

Lebanon vegetables export values
In 2019, Lebanon exported vegetables valued at 48.41m USD, an increase of 1.67% from 2018's total vegetables export of 47.616m USD. The annual change in value of Lebanon vegetables between 2017 to 2018 was 8.891 percent.
The annual/yearly variation in the amount of Lebanon's vegetables exports between 2017 and 2019 was -2.7 percent compared to a variation of -13.593% in the period between 2018 and 2019.
Export markets for Lebanon vegetables ( in '000$ )
Lebanon's best performing destinations for vegetables are Romania, Saudi Arabia, Italy, Yemen and New Zealand.

Production
The production of vegetables in Lebanon was 776,576 tonnes in 2019 and is projected to change by an average of -7.67%. The country had an estimated 187,744.00 hectares under vegetables cultivation.
